site stats

Mysql alter table add column after column

WebYou perform an instant DDL operation by using the clause ALGORITHM=INSTANT with the ALTER TABLE statement. For syntax and usage details about instant DDL, see ALTER TABLE and Online DDL Operations in the MySQL documentation. The following examples demonstrate the instant DDL feature. The ALTER TABLE statements add columns and … WebThe below syntax is to add a column to a table in MySQL. ALTER TABLE table_name ADD [ COLUMN] column_name column_definition [ FIRST AFTER existing_column]; Let’s …

MySQL Add/Delete Column - javatpoint

WebDec 2,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. Webhive alter table add column cascade技术、学习、经验文章掘金开发者社区搜索结果。掘金是一个帮助开发者成长的社区,hive alter table add column cascade技术文章由稀土上聚集的技术大牛和极客共同编辑为你筛选出最优质的干货,用户每天都可以在这里找到技术世界的头条内容,我们相信你也可以在这里有所收获。 frozen 大 https://nhoebra.com

ALTER TABLE 表名 ADD COLUMN 字段名 数据类型;详细用法

WebTo add multiple columns after a specific column in a MySQL table, you can use the AFTERkeyword in the ALTER TABLEstatement. Here’s an example SQL statement: ALTER … WebApr 3, 2024 · Use ALTER TABLE CHANGE to rename a column. Use ALTER TABLE RENAME TO or ALTER TABLE RENAME AS to rename the table. TO or AS can be used interchangeably as they are synonyms. If a read on a table is occurring during the alter operation, the read will continue. Columns used to construct a view cannot be dropped. WebNov 9, 2024 · mysql> create table sales (id int, created_at date, amount int); Let us say you want to add another column product after created_at column. Here is the command to do it. alter table table_name add column column_name1 column_definition AFTER column_name2. In the above command, we use ALTER TABLE command to add column, … frozen شكل

MySQL :: MySQL 8.0 リファレンスマニュアル :: 13.1.9 ALTER TABLE …

Category:Mysql, How do I add a computed column to compute the sum of a …

Tags:Mysql alter table add column after column

Mysql alter table add column after column

Adding multiple columns AFTER a specific column in MySQL

WebMar 29, 2016 · 1. I was looking into MySQL specification, but couldn't find any solution to my problem. I want to clone specific columns in several tables like this: ALTER TABLE `table` … WebApr 9, 2024 · Add new Column mysql> ALTER TABLE stores ADD COLUMN contact varchar(20) NOT NULL; Query OK, 0 rows affected (0.04 sec) Records: 0 Duplicates: 0 Warnings: 0. Here we have added contact to the stores table. Since we have not specified the new column position explicitly after the column name, MySQL will add it as the last …

Mysql alter table add column after column

Did you know?

WebIn MySQL, ALTER TABLE command is used to change the name of the table or rename one or more columns of the table, add new columns, remove existing ones, modify the … WebNext, we want to delete the column named "DateOfBirth" in the "Persons" table. We use the following SQL statement: Example Get your own SQL Server. ALTER TABLE Persons. …

WebExample 1: add column in mysq ALTER TABLE Table_name ADD Email varchar(255); Example 2: mysql add column ALTER TABLE table_name ADD [COLUMN] column_name column_defin Menu NEWBEDEV Python Javascript Linux Cheat sheet WebApr 7, 2024 · MySQL ALTER TABLE does not have the IF EXISTS option.. You can do the following in a stored procedure or a program if this is something that you'll need to do on a regular basis: Pseudocode: Find if the column exists using the SQL below:

WebJul 4, 2024 · Yes, it locks the table. From the docs on MySQL 8, The exception referred to earlier is that ALTER TABLE blocks reads (not just writes) at the point where it is ready to clear outdated table structures from the table and table definition caches. At this point, it must acquire an exclusive lock. To do so, it waits for current readers to finish, and blocks … WebMar 26, 2024 · Suppose hypothetically we just want unique names in a table. Add a UNIQUE index on the ‘name’ column in the Employee table as shown below. ALTER TABLE …

WebNow we want to add a column named "DateOfBirth" in the "Persons" table. We use the following SQL statement: ALTER TABLE Persons. ADD DateOfBirth date; Notice that the …

WebDec 4, 2024 · The MySQL ALTER TABLE statement is used to add, delete, or modify columns in an existing table as well as to add and drop various constraints on an existing table. In this blog post we discuss the advantages and disadvantages of using the ALTER TABLE in MySQL. ... ALTER TABLE demo_table ADD column_name VARCHAR(255) NOT NULL … frozen 文具Webalter table は、add column, change column, modify column, add index および force 操作のために、mysql 5.5 一時カラムを 5.6 形式にアップグレードします。 テーブルを再構築しなければならないため、この変換は INPLACE アルゴリズムを使用して実行することはできま … frozen 大陆WebAssuming MySQL (EDIT: posted before the SQL variant was supplied): ALTER TABLE myTable ADD myNewColumn VARCHAR(255) AFTER myOtherColumn The AFTER … frozen 油条WebJul 4, 2024 · Yes, it locks the table. From the docs on MySQL 8, The exception referred to earlier is that ALTER TABLE blocks reads (not just writes) at the point where it is ready to … frozen 包WebFeb 21, 2011 · There is no command to “alter table add column at position 2”; Oracle simply places the column after all the existing columns. ... Adding column to a selected position is possible only in MySQL .. alter table table_name add column column_type AFTER column_name. Though it not possible in oracle and can be done only be recreating the … frozen 房间WebOct 11, 2014 · You will just have to add a new column. Answer Yes – If you want to add new column to the table, it is totally possible to do so with the help of following a script. … frozen 油WebMar 9, 2024 · ALTER TABLE MODIFY Column. This statement is used to modify the data type of a column in an existing table. Syntax: #SQL Server ALTER TABLE TableName ALTER COLUMN ColumnName datatype; #MySQL ALTER TABLE table_name MODIFY COLUMN column_name datatype; Example: Let’s add back the dob column, and change the data … frozen 米